Quarterly Planning Note — Inventory Write-Down, Sales Leads

As flagged last month, we are recording a write-down on the remaining Tarncliff-series stock held at the Orrenby warehouse. The adjustment reflects slower sell-through and the upcoming Larkspan refresh. Please align your Q3 forecasts accordingly and avoid committing discounted Tarncliff units beyond existing orders. Finance will circulate revised margin targets next week. How this fits the broader direction is outlined in the note below.

management briefing: Only 33 of the 205 pilot accounts renewed Kasath, so a churn review is set for October 17. Weniusek Logistics is in early talks to buy Holethax Freight for about $345.6 million.

Handover for the Meridelle release: the tile-rendering cache layer is now warmed by the Copperjay pre-fetch job, so first-paint latency should stay under target during rollout. Eviction is LRU with a 12-hour TTL; don't shorten it without checking the Halverson dashboards. One caveat: the warm job needs the cache admin store unlocked before it runs. To unlock it on the release host, use the recovery passphrase recorded immediately below.

unlock words, bafof-kawef: soreth-nordor-belwyn-gorvan-julael-belys

Night-shift staff: Floor 4 of the Tellhaven Building opens this week. After 21:00, access is via the rear stairwell only; the lifts are locked out overnight during the settling period. Complete a walk-through of the new floor once per shift and log it. The stairwell keypad accepts the code below.

badge for yahop-fawep: bdg-XBKXI-68071

Heads up, support crew: the Glimmerbox firmware update channel is how devices pull new builds from our Forgeline service. Devices poll the channel every six hours, and you can force a check from the admin panel if a customer is stuck on an old version. When you're testing the channel manually with curl, you'll need to authenticate against the staging endpoint — don't use production creds for this. For staging tests, use the key below.

app token of fajop-fahif = qvz4-AnML